What is the cheapest month to fly from Houston George Bush Intcntl Airport to Porto?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Houston George Bush Intcntl Airport to Porto,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Houston George Bush Intcntl Airport to Porto is March, where tickets cost $717 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are June and December,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$1,404 and $1,314 respectively.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Houston George Bush Airport to Porto?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Porto with an airline and back to Houston George Bush Airport with another airline. Booking your flights between Houston George Bush Airport and OPO can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
